The equation of plane passing through the intersection line of the planes 2x−y=0 and 3z−y=0 is (2x−y)+λ(3z−y)=0 ⇒2x−(1+λ)y+3λz=0 ... (i)
According to the question, plane (i) will be perpendicular to 4x+5y−3z=8 ... (ii) ∴2⋅4−(1+λ)5+3λ(−3)=0 ⇒8−5−5λ−9λ=0 ⇒14λ=3⇒λ=143
Thus, required plane is (2x−y)+143(3z−y)=0 ⇒28x−17y+9z=0
